Laurel Skin Care Cornflower Mask
Description
Description Laurel Skin Care Cornflower Mask is formulated to nourish and deeply restore moisture and hydration to skin that is chronically dry, tired and stressed. Laurel Skin Care Cornflower Mask is a rich texture that comes from crushed petals suspended within a whipped raw honey balm. The powerful flavonoid duo anthocyanin and apigenin, found in these vibrant blue Cornflower petals, strengthens skin against free-radical damage and provides fast-acting anti-inflammatory relief. This Mask is best suited to dry, dehydrated skin, as well as being well-suited to sensitive skin with a compromised barrier.

Ingredients Cornflower – Suspended in a base of raw, wildflower honey and unrefined oils are vibrant blue Cornflower Petals. Rich in the flavonoid anthocyanin, Cornflower’s abilities include strengthening the life cycle of the cell and repairing cell damage. The phytonutrient apigenin, also present in Cornflower, has been studied for its ability to prevent certain types of skin cancer. Gel-like mucilage in Cornflower contributes to its exceptional ability to condition and soothe the skin. Horsetail – Horsetail contains high amounts of amino acids and minerals – specifically silica – supporting the production of collagen, helping to maintain skin elasticity and firmness. The tannins present in Horsetail help to tone the skin and improve texture. Nettle – Nettle leaf is rich in hundreds of plant constituents like vitamins A,B,C,D,E,K; minerals such as iron, calcium, zinc, and magnesium; and polyphenol compounds to nourish cells with the building blocks that support every aspect of healthy skin function. Macadamia Nut Oil – Fresh and completely unprocessed, from a family farm on the big island of Hawaii. High in skin-firming tannins, vitamin E, essential fatty acids, and naturally occurring squalene. This beautifully light oil is easily absorbed into the skin, leaving a smooth texture and prolonged moisture barrier – a true beauty oil. Moringa Leaf + Seed – Moringa Oil is plentiful in trace minerals and amino acids – crucial building blocks for the skin – and its flavonoid and carotenoid compounds protect cells from damage and oxidative stress. Honey – Our raw, organically farmed California honey is fresh and vibrant, delivered directly by our partner farms. Honey is an ideal choice to balance the microbiome and it has gentle enzymatic action that works to turn over cells in a non-forceful way. As if that wasn’t enough, Honey is hydrating, and visibly plumps and firms the skin.
